Output 8c89ef24427ed94df1454fa291247194eba443de22533f9a24e1d9adc78ae31a:1

value
355789
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 08211586f26f249ceca2ea32d27753bbd48dc526 OP_EQUALVERIFY OP_CHECKSIG
address
1jz3FwNZYiL9LTMBZhV31guYXj7dPZnHd
transaction
8c89ef24427ed94df1454fa291247194eba443de22533f9a24e1d9adc78ae31a
spent
true